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United StatesIt's not their fault that there was a very strong earthquake while we were in our room on the top floor of the hotel. But, I will not want to stay on any of the upper floors of this hotel after experiencing how frightening an earthquake can be. The bed being against the wall made the room seem more spacious but it was a bit inconvenient, especially at night. Pillows were super thin.
The hotel is very close to the train station and the train station has a lot to offer in terms of food and shopping. The hotel staff at the reception were very nice when we and other guests were down there after the earthquake. They offered blankets and I think they would have let us sleep in the lobby if we had chosen to do that. I always like having a kettle and a small refrigerator in the room. The bed was a little softer than the norm which was nice.
